    Determination of Mean Relative Molecular Mass of Straight-chain Sodium Alkylbenzene Sulfonates by Gas Chromatography with Micro-wave Assisted Desulfonation

    • Microwave heating was adopted for the desulfonation of straight chain sodium alkyl benzene sulfonates in the GC determination of mean relative molecular mass.The sample was digested in the microwave oven with H3PO4 in a tightly closed PTFE vessel at 150 ℃ for 10 min and at 180 ℃ for 5 min successively with out put power of 300 W.It was proved that the desulfonation method proposed was superior to the pyrolytic method given in GB/T 5178-1985,in respect of simplicity in operation,requiring less time of treatment and guarantee to give accurate and reliable results.In the GC determination,HP-5 quartz capillary chromatographic column (25 m×0.32 mm,0.25 μm) and hydrogen flame ionization detector were used.
